Excel Dashboards খুবই কার্যকরী টুল, যা ব্যবসায়িক ডেটা বিশ্লেষণ এবং রিপোর্টিং সহজ করে তোলে। তবে, Excel Dashboards এর কার্যকারিতা এবং দ্রুততা সাধারণত Dashboard Load Time বা ড্যাশবোর্ডের লোড হওয়ার সময় এর ওপর নির্ভর করে। বিশেষ করে যখন ডেটা পরিমাণ অনেক বেশি বা ফরমুলাগুলি জটিল হয়, তখন Dashboard Load Time ধীর হয়ে যেতে পারে, যা ব্যবহারকারীর অভিজ্ঞতা নষ্ট করে।
এই প্রবন্ধে, আমরা Dashboard Load Time কমানোর জন্য বিভিন্ন Techniques নিয়ে আলোচনা করব, যা আপনার Excel Dashboard দ্রুত এবং কার্যকরী করবে।
১. Minimize the Use of Volatile Functions
Volatile Functions হল এমন ফাংশন যেগুলি বার বার Excel এর রিফ্রেশের সময় আবার গণনা হয়, যেমন NOW(), TODAY(), RAND(), OFFSET(), INDIRECT() ইত্যাদি। এই ফাংশনগুলি Excel এর পারফরম্যান্স ধীর করে দেয়, বিশেষ করে যখন আপনি বড় ডেটাসেট বা জটিল ফাংশন ব্যবহার করছেন।
How to Minimize the Use of Volatile Functions:
- Use Non-Volatile Functions: OFFSET() এর পরিবর্তে INDEX() ব্যবহার করতে পারেন, যা দ্রুত কাজ করে।
- Avoid Unnecessary Use of RAND() or NOW(): এগুলি শুধুমাত্র যখন প্রয়োজন হয়, তখন ব্যবহার করুন।
- Consider Using Static Values: যখন ফাংশনটি পুনরায় প্রয়োজন না হয়, তখন ফলাফলটি স্থির করে দিন।
২. Reduce the Number of Complex Formulas
Complex Formulas, বিশেষ করে array formulas বা nested functions, Excel Dashboard এর লোডিং টাইম ধীর করে দিতে পারে। যখন একাধিক array formula বা complex nested function ব্যবহার করা হয়, তখন Excel প্রতিবার তা পুনরায় হিসাব করে, যা সময় নেয়।
How to Reduce the Use of Complex Formulas:
- Simplify Formulas: সহজ এবং সরল ফর্মুলা ব্যবহার করুন। SUMIFS, COUNTIFS, বা AVERAGEIFS ফাংশনগুলো ব্যবহার করতে পারেন।
- Use Helper Columns: আপনি যদি array formula ব্যবহার করেন, তবে তার পরিবর্তে helper columns ব্যবহার করতে পারেন, যেখানে প্রতি ধাপের ফলাফল একটি নতুন কলামে গণনা হবে।
- Limit Array Formulas: Array formulas এর সংখ্যা কমানোর চেষ্টা করুন এবং প্রয়োজনে Excel Tables ব্যবহার করুন।
৩. Use Excel Tables Instead of Ranges
Excel Tables ব্যবহার করলে ডেটার গতি এবং কর্মক্ষমতা উন্নত হয়। Excel Tables স্বয়ংক্রিয়ভাবে dynamic ranges তৈরি করে, এবং ডেটা আপডেট হলে, এতে উপস্থিত সমস্ত ফর্মুলা আপডেট হয়।
How to Use Excel Tables:
- Convert Data Range to Table: আপনি আপনার ডেটাকে Excel Table তে রূপান্তর করতে পারেন, যা structured references দিয়ে ডেটা ম্যানিপুলেট করতে সাহায্য করবে।
- Use Structured References: Table ব্যবহারের মাধ্যমে structured references ব্যবহার করে আপনার formulas আরও সহজ এবং দ্রুত হবে।
৪. Limit the Use of Pivot Tables and Pivot Charts
Pivot Tables এবং Pivot Charts অনেক পরিমাণ ডেটার সাথে কাজ করলে লোড টাইম ধীর করতে পারে, বিশেষ করে যখন multiple Pivot Tables ব্যবহার করা হয়।
How to Optimize Pivot Tables:
- Use Fewer Pivot Tables: একাধিক Pivot Table ব্যবহার না করে, একটি Pivot Table দিয়েই প্রয়োজনীয় বিশ্লেষণ করতে চেষ্টা করুন।
- Use Manual Calculations Instead of Pivot: যদি সম্ভব হয়, সরাসরি SUMIFS বা AVERAGEIFS ফাংশন ব্যবহার করে গণনা করুন, যাতে Pivot Table এর প্রয়োজন না হয়।
- Limit the Number of Fields: Pivot Table-এ খুব বেশি ফিল্ড ব্যবহার করবেন না। শুধু প্রয়োজনীয় ফিল্ডই রাখুন।
৫. Optimize Chart Performance
Charts এর সংখ্যা এবং জটিলতা বেশি হলে Excel Dashboard এর লোড টাইম ধীর হতে পারে। বিশেষত যখন আপনি একাধিক dynamic charts ব্যবহার করছেন, তখন চার্ট রেন্ডারিং অনেক সময় নেয়।
How to Optimize Chart Performance:
- Limit the Number of Charts: Excel Dashboard-এ একাধিক Chart ব্যবহার না করে, শুধু প্রয়োজনীয় চার্ট রাখুন।
- Simplify Charts: Simple charts (যেমন Bar বা Column) ব্যবহার করুন, যা complex charts এর তুলনায় দ্রুত রেন্ডার হয়।
- Use Static Data for Charts: ডাইনামিক ডেটার পরিবর্তে কিছু কিছু ক্ষেত্রের জন্য static data ব্যবহার করতে পারেন, যাতে চার্টটি আরও দ্রুত লোড হয়।
৬. Avoid Excessive Conditional Formatting
Conditional Formatting অনেক ব্যবহার করলে, বিশেষ করে যদি আপনার ডেটাসেট বড় হয়, এটি Excel এর রেন্ডারিং পারফরম্যান্স কমিয়ে দেয়। Conditional Formatting প্রতিবার Excel রিফ্রেশ হলে পুনরায় প্রক্রিয়াকৃত হয়।
How to Minimize Conditional Formatting:
- Limit the Range: শুধুমাত্র প্রয়োজনীয় সেলগুলোতে conditional formatting প্রয়োগ করুন। বিশাল রেঞ্জে conditional formatting প্রয়োগ করার চেয়ে ছোট রেঞ্জে প্রয়োগ করুন।
- Use Simple Rules: খুব বেশি জটিল rules না করে, সরল conditional formatting rules ব্যবহার করুন।
- Use Excel's Built-in Formatting: Excel's built-in styles ব্যবহার করুন, যেমন Data Bars বা Color Scales, যা সহজে কাজ করে এবং দ্রুত রেন্ডার হয়।
৭. Reduce Workbook Size
Excel Dashboard ফাইলের সাইজ বড় হলে লোড টাইম ধীর হয়ে যায়। অপ্রয়োজনীয় ডেটা, চার্ট বা ফর্মুলা ফাইলের সাইজ বৃদ্ধি করতে পারে।
How to Reduce Workbook Size:
- Remove Unused Sheets: অপ্রয়োজনীয় শিটগুলো মুছে ফেলুন।
- Remove Unused Cells: Excel ফাইলের সেলগুলোর মধ্যে অপ্রয়োজনীয় ডাটা বা ফর্মুলা মুছে ফেলুন, যেমন empty rows এবং columns।
- Compress Images: ফাইলের মধ্যে থাকা ইমেজগুলো কম্প্রেস করুন যাতে ফাইলের সাইজ ছোট হয়।
৮. Use 64-bit Version of Excel
64-bit Excel ভার্সন larger data sets এবং complex calculations হ্যান্ডেল করার জন্য অনেক বেশি সক্ষম। যদি আপনার ডেটাসেট বড় বা জটিল হয়, তবে 64-bit Excel ভার্সন ব্যবহার করা আপনাকে অনেক সাহায্য করবে।
Why 64-bit Version Helps:
- Large Datasets: বড় ডেটাসেট প্রসেস করতে 64-bit Excel দ্রুত কাজ করে।
- More Memory: 64-bit Excel অধিক RAM ব্যবহার করতে পারে, যা Excel ফাইলের পারফরম্যান্স উন্নত করে।
৯. Manual Calculation Mode
আপনি Excel এর calculation mode পরিবর্তন করে ড্যাশবোর্ডের লোড টাইম কমাতে পারেন। Manual Calculation Mode চালু করলে, ফাইলের গণনা আপডেট হওয়ার জন্য আপনার নির্দেশের প্রয়োজন হবে, যা লোড টাইম কমায়।
How to Set Manual Calculation Mode:
- Formulas Tab-এ যান।
- Calculation Options থেকে Manual নির্বাচন করুন।
- ডেটা আপডেট করার সময় F9 প্রেস করুন, যাতে কেবলমাত্র প্রয়োজনীয় সেলগুলি আপডেট হয়।
সারাংশ
Excel Dashboard এর পারফরম্যান্স এবং লোড টাইম কমানো অত্যন্ত গুরুত্বপূর্ণ, বিশেষ করে যখন বিশাল ডেটাসেট বা জটিল ফাংশন ব্যবহার করা হয়। Volatile functions, complex formulas, Pivot Tables, Conditional Formatting, এবং Charts এর সঠিক ব্যবহার নিশ্চিত করে আপনি আপনার ড্যাশবোর্ডের গতি এবং কার্যকারিতা উন্নত করতে পারেন। এই টিপসগুলোর মাধ্যমে আপনি Excel Dashboard এর লোড টাইম কমাতে সক্ষম হবেন, যা আপনার ডেটা বিশ্লেষণকে আরও দ্রুত এবং কার্যকরী করবে।
Read more